How much do sales and design associate j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 29, 2026, the average hourly pay for sales and design associate in the United States is $17.58,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$13.46 and $18.27 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are Sales and Design Associates?

Sales and Design Associates are professionals who combine sales expertise with design knowledge to help clients choose products or solutions that best fit their needs. Typically found in industries like interior design, furniture, or home improvement, they guide customers through product selections, provide design recommendations, and close sales. Their role includes understanding client preferences, creating design presentations, and ensuring customer satisfaction throughout the process. Strong communication, creativity, and product knowledge are essential for success in this position.

What is the difference between Sales And Design Associate vs Sales Associate?

AspectSales And Design AssociateSales Associate
C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; some roles may prefer design certificationsHigh school diploma or equivalent
Work EnvironmentRetail stores, showrooms, or design centers involving customer interaction and design tasksRetail stores, sales offices, or customer service settings
Primary ResponsibilitiesAssisting customers with product selection, creating design layouts, and salesEngaging customers, promoting products, and closing sales

The main difference is that a Sales And Design Associate combines sales skills with design responsibilities, whereas a Sales Associate primarily focuses on sales and customer service. The Sales And Design Associate often requires some design knowledge or certifications and works in environments where design input is needed, making their role more specialized compared to the general sales focus of a Sales Associate.

How does a Sales and Design Associate typically collaborate with other team members during a client project?

A Sales and Design Associate often works closely with sales managers, interior designers, and project coordinators to ensure client needs are met from initial consultation through project completion. They participate in client meetings to understand requirements, develop design concepts, prepare proposals, and ensure seamless communication between the client and the design team. Regular collaboration is essential for aligning on timelines, budgets, and design details, which helps deliver high-quality results and maintain customer satisfaction. Being proactive and communicative in a team environment is key to success in this role.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Sales and Design Associate,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Sales and Design Associate, you need a solid understanding of sales techniques, interior or product design principles, and often a relevant degree or experience in design or retail. Familiarity with design software such as AutoCAD, SketchUp, or Adobe Creative Suite, as well as CRM systems, is typically required. Exceptional interpersonal skills, creativity, and the ability to listen effectively to client needs make someone stand out in this role. These skills are vital for delivering tailored solutions, building strong client relationships, and driving sales success in a competitive market.
